对象存储组件是什么,深入解析对象存储组件,技术原理、应用场景与未来发展趋势
- 综合资讯
- 2024-12-20 11:14:39
- 2

对象存储组件是一种存储管理技术,通过将数据视为对象进行存储。技术原理涉及数据分片、元数据管理、冗余存储等。应用场景包括云存储、大数据处理、内容分发等。未来发展趋势将聚焦...
对象存储组件是一种存储管理技术,通过将数据视为对象进行存储。技术原理涉及数据分片、元数据管理、冗余存储等。应用场景包括云存储、大数据处理、内容分发等。未来发展趋势将聚焦于智能化、高可靠性和跨平台兼容性。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已无法满足日益增长的数据存储需求,对象存储作为一种新兴的存储技术,凭借其独特的优势,逐渐成为企业数据存储的首选,本文将深入解析对象存储组件,从技术原理、应用场景和未来发展趋势等方面进行详细阐述。
对象存储组件概述
1、定义
对象存储(Object Storage)是一种基于对象的存储架构,将数据存储在文件系统中,以对象为单位进行管理,每个对象由元数据、数据和唯一标识符(ID)组成,对象存储组件负责实现数据的存储、检索、备份和恢复等功能。
2、特点
(1)高扩展性:对象存储系统可以轻松地扩展存储容量,满足不断增长的数据存储需求。
(2)高可靠性:通过数据冗余、故障转移等技术,保证数据的安全性。
(3)高可用性:采用分布式架构,提高系统的稳定性和性能。
(4)低成本:对象存储系统采用通用硬件,降低成本。
(5)易于管理:基于RESTful API,方便用户进行数据管理。
对象存储组件技术原理
1、存储架构
对象存储组件采用分布式存储架构,将数据分散存储在多个节点上,每个节点负责存储一部分数据,节点之间通过网络进行通信。
2、数据存储
(1)元数据:包括对象的ID、大小、类型、创建时间、修改时间等。
(2)数据:实际存储的数据内容。
(3)唯一标识符:用于区分不同对象。
3、数据冗余
对象存储组件采用数据冗余技术,将数据复制到多个节点上,提高数据的可靠性,常见的数据冗余策略有:
(1)副本冗余:将数据复制到多个节点上。
(2)纠删码冗余:将数据划分为多个部分,每个部分存储在多个节点上。
4、故障转移
当存储节点发生故障时,对象存储组件会自动将数据迁移到其他节点,保证数据的连续性。
5、RESTful API
对象存储组件采用RESTful API,方便用户进行数据管理,用户可以通过HTTP请求访问对象存储系统,实现数据的上传、下载、删除等操作。
对象存储组件应用场景
1、大数据存储
对象存储组件适用于大数据场景,如云计算、物联网、人工智能等领域,为海量数据提供存储解决方案。
2、云存储服务
对象存储组件是云存储服务的重要组成部分,为用户提供安全、可靠、低成本的数据存储服务。
3、媒体行业
对象存储组件在媒体行业具有广泛的应用,如视频、音频、图片等海量数据的存储和管理。
4、电子商务
对象存储组件在电子商务领域可用于存储商品图片、商品描述等信息,提高用户体验。
5、档案管理
对象存储组件可用于存储和管理各类档案,如合同、文件、报表等,提高档案管理的效率和安全性。
对象存储组件未来发展趋势
1、软硬件一体化
随着技术的不断发展,对象存储组件将朝着软硬件一体化的方向发展,提高系统的性能和可靠性。
2、边缘计算
边缘计算技术将与对象存储组件相结合,实现数据的实时处理和存储,降低延迟,提高用户体验。
3、自动化运维
对象存储组件将实现自动化运维,降低运维成本,提高运维效率。
4、智能化存储
通过人工智能技术,对象存储组件将实现智能化存储,自动识别数据类型、存储策略等,提高数据存储的效率和安全性。
对象存储组件作为一种新兴的存储技术,凭借其独特的优势,在各个领域得到广泛应用,随着技术的不断发展,对象存储组件将不断优化,为用户提供更加高效、安全、低成本的数据存储解决方案。
本文链接:https://zhitaoyun.cn/1681271.html
发表评论